Polaroid Flip: Two-minute evaluation
Like many tech journalists and photographers of a sure classic (aka born within the early 90s), I at all times bear in mind there being a Polaroid at household events when rising up. Later in my teenage years, when learning pictures at college and attempting my hardest to be cool, I purchased a secondhand Polaroid Solar 600 on eBay, however discovering respectable movie then was more durable than it’s now. Ultimately, the price superceded the cool, and I gave up.
Polaroid has come a great distance since then, and has been revisiting its heritage with the aesthetic of newer releases. We had the Polaroid Go 2 in late 2023, comparable in seems to the Polaroid 1000 Land Digital camera. In March this yr, the model refreshed its Now immediate sequence with the Now 3 and Now 3+, cameras that I feel share the character of the unique OneStep SX-70.
I am a Polaroid nerd, so I used to be excited to check the brand new Polaroid Flip earlier than its official launch. However provided that the final digicam I used was the flagship Polaroid I-2, in all its sharp lens, guide management glory, I used to be apprehensive about how a extra inexpensive mannequin might compete with the best instant camera for execs.
Polaroid’s tagline for the Flip is that it is the digicam for an analog life. For “immediate pictures over immediate gratification.” Presumably it means for individuals who admire bodily prints over trying again by their telephone digicam roll. The Flip retains issues easy and easy-to-use; there are not any filters or results, and the principle speaking factors embody frequent immediate digicam options like double exposures and self-timers.
Regardless of missing guide controls just like the Polaroid I-2, the Flip appears like a digicam that extra superior immediate shooters can nonetheless admire and revel in. A intelligent four-lens system is brilliantly efficient at adapting to various topic distances, that means you get principally sharp pictures, even at darkish events.
And there are refined however intelligent methods the digicam makes use of ‘scene evaluation’ to information your photos. A purple viewfinder warning mild alerts you to a shot being over- or underexposed, and an alert seems on the lid show once you get too near a topic. Selfies are a tad difficult, although, and macro is not a viable possibility given the digicam’s restricted minimal focusing distance.
Polaroid’s signature tones shine with the Flip, although colours in my expertise typically leaned unexpectedly towards inexperienced. Additionally, whereas the B&W i-Sort movie confirmed robust distinction every now and then, I discovered that highlights might simply blow out with Polaroid’s strongest adaptive flash but.
It is at all times tough to evaluation Polaroid efficiency, as a result of the expectations are so totally different from most different cameras. A part of the enjoyment of analog lies in experimentation, and but with Polaroid movie being so costly, you need to know that most of your pictures will at the least come out meant. Regardless of minor disappointments with the Flip, I liked the outcomes general. I feel these keen to follow, study and refine their taking pictures method over time will too.
Polaroid Flip: worth and availability
- Prices $199.99 / £199.99 (Australia pricing TBC)
- Early buy for Polaroid members begins April 15
- On sale at Polaroid.com from April 29, retailers Could 13
The Polaroid Flip is on the market from a couple of totally different dates relying on who you might be. Polaroid members should purchase the digicam on the official web site beginning April 15, and normal entry follows from April 29. It is destined for normal digicam retailers from Could 13.
The Flip’s worth at launch is $199.99 / £199.99. A yr in the past I’d have thought this fairly steep, however current US tariffs and spiralling tech prices have made me reassess. Nonetheless, the Flip is on the critical finish of immediate cameras, at greater than twice the worth of the entry-level Instax Mini 12. It is costlier than the Fujifilm Instax Wide 400 mannequin ($149.99 / £129.99 / AU$229.99) and the older, square-format Instax SQ40.
However then it sits beneath the Polaroid I-2 ($599 / £599 / AU$1,099) with its super-sharp lens and the hybrid Instax Wide Evo ($349.95.99 / £319.99 / AU$599) which has 20 movie and lens results and permits you to choose what you print to avoid wasting on movie.
You are tied into utilizing both Polaroid 600 or I-Sort movie with the Flip, and realistically that is costlier per publicity than Instax. Costs fluctuate rather a lot relying on what nation you are in, and bundle packs may also help to carry the price down, however an 8-pack of I-Sort prices roughly the identical quantity as 20 photographs of Instax (Large or Mini).

Polaroid Flip: design
- Heavier than the Polaroid I-2
- Flippable lid for lens safety
- Viewfinder LED and ‘lid’ show
The Polaroid Flip is a boxy, chunky digicam. That a lot is clear once you get it out of the field. It weighs 200g greater than the Polaroid Now+ and 85g greater than the Polaroid I-2, in addition to being deeper and taller. However that’s as a result of the design is so totally different from the rest within the present lineup.
Quite than having a lens cap to cowl a protruding lens or the entrance face uncovered, Flip has a (you guessed it) flip-up lid. This lid pulls up easily and clicks into place on the prime once you need to take a photograph. When the lid is down, the digicam robotically turns off, and an important components of the digicam are well-protected.
I actually just like the design, which provides the digicam a clear, trendy silhouette and means you may pop it in a bag with out fretting about mud getting within the lens grooves. And I nonetheless felt it was distinctly Polaroid. The Flip is available in a refined matte black colorway or white with a pop of orange for extra daring customers.
I discovered the outside of the white mannequin liable to marks, however the plastic casing is well wipable. And twice after I was out taking pictures, two folks stopped to inform me that I had “a extremely cool-looking digicam”. Avenue credibility factors to me.
In keeping with the specs sheet, the Flip is produced from 4 forms of plastic, together with acrylic and polycarbonate. These have all been chosen for properties that might make sense in a take-anywhere digicam, and so they hold the physique as light-weight as potential but in addition robust and impact-resistant.
The construct high quality doesn’t really feel brittle or low cost, the buttons are strong to press and flipping up the lid is tremendous satisfying. That stated, the dealing with is a bit awkward and I needed to flip the digicam round to get an excellent maintain of the lid each time. It’s a two-hand job. You additionally get a powerful rope strap within the field so you may put on the digicam – comfortably, I’d add – round your neck.
Controls are pared again, as is common with Polaroid and most immediate cameras. Two buttons on the again proper allow you to toggle by settings similar to flash, double publicity, self-timer, and publicity compensation. These present up as icons on the nifty LCD display screen on prime of the digicam, and so they’re simple to see even in vivid sunshine. It took me some time to work out what button combo activated every mode, however the fold-out paper information within the field – in itself one other well-thought-out analog nod – provides you pointers.
There’s a USB-C energy enter on the fitting facet of the digicam for recharging, and an eject button on the left to open up the movie door and pop in a pack. The large orange shutter button on the entrance is simple to search out together with your fingers and might be depressed barely to focus and pressed absolutely to fireside. The viewfinder itself is fundamental however simple to make use of, and I discovered that what you see by it matches carefully with what’s printed, serving to with composition.
Polaroid Flip: efficiency
- 4-lens system for various distances
- Sonar autofocus detects topic distance
- Adaptive flash for as much as 4.5 meters away
Regardless of there being no choice to focus manually as with the Polaroid I-2, I discovered virtually all of my pictures with the Flip have been critically sharp. The digicam makes use of sonar waves to detect your topic distance, then selects the most effective lens from its four-lens system (0.65m, 0.85m, 1.2m, 2.5m). It’s very intelligent, and even in a celebration marquee, portraits got here out crisp.
When half-pressing the shutter button to focus, you hear a noise when one of many 4 lenses has been chosen. What’s intelligent is that an alert on the lid show will flash when you’re attempting to shoot a topic that’s too shut and out of the digicam vary.
Nonetheless, it’s value noting that the Flip’s minimal focusing distance is round 0.4m, which isn’t fairly far sufficient to get a pointy, frame-filling selfie. I might nearly maintain the digicam far sufficient away at arm’s size to trial it however ended up with undesirable empty area round my head and shoulders. For those who’re into your natural world, there isn’t but a macro filter or attachment for Polaroid to make true close-ups work.
Publicity was a blended bag. Polaroids like mild, and it is beneficial that you just hold the flash on for all pictures besides vivid sunshine. That is meant to be the brightest flash of any Polaroid, and the power adapts primarily based on the topic distance for something as much as 4.5m away. I skilled this energy, however not at all times in a great way, and infrequently my out of doors pictures have been overexposed to the purpose of shedding particulars, even on a cloudy day. As with the Polaroid Go 2, the flash will get activated by default once you flip up the lid, and some instances I forgot this.
The tones you get from Polaroids have at all times felt distinctive, but anecdotally the hues from my Flip pictures felt a little bit richer and bolder than these from the I-2. On a heat spring day within the UK, the publicity of a pink blossom tree felt heat and well-saturated, whereas the vibe of a cooler sundown social gathering was additionally captured successfully, if not tending in the direction of extra of a inexperienced hue than I’d have favored.
After all, there’s no option to change the white steadiness in-camera. What you get is dictated by the movie and the taking pictures atmosphere. The B&W i-Sort movie I used confirmed nice distinction, and I liked the quantity of depth I might seize down an extended, slender road in my house metropolis of Bathtub, UK. However once more, it was simple to overexpose the brilliant Cotswold stone and lose that element with the flash.
You’ll be able to’t management the Flip’s publicity settings manually. For inexperienced customers or individuals who simply need to level and shoot, that is in all probability an excellent factor. The Flip does the arduous work of selecting the aperture and shutter for you, that means fewer wasted pictures if somebody decides to seize the digicam at a celebration. However when you’re a extra superior photographer, as I’m, chances are you’ll discover Flip’s setting selections creatively limiting.
So far as battery length and charging instances go, I couldn’t discover any official specs from Polaroid. Once I first received the digicam I left it plugged in in a single day to make sure it was filled with juice for the beginning of testing, and it nonetheless hadn’t handed the midway mark after I’d completed three packs. I tended to close the lid after each shot, although, so every consumer’s mileage could fluctuate.
Throughout testing, I loaded up my second pack of colour I-Sort movie solely to search out it wasn’t ejecting from the digicam after every publicity. Polaroid makes loading movie into the Flip so fast and easy, and it is one thing I’ve carried out with different Polaroids a whole lot of instances. I need to recommend it was a digicam and never a consumer error, however both means, it does spotlight how a lot movie and cash you may waste ought to issues not fairly go to plan. That’s the identical with many immediate and movie cameras and never a novel flaw to the Flip, in fact.
The prints aren’t fairly as immediate as Instax, and want some time (I discovered at the least ten minutes) to settle away from the sunshine to develop correctly. For me, this can be a nice metaphor for Polaroid usually. Regardless of being designed for ease of use by way of operation, the Flip nonetheless requires a little bit of time to study its methods, publicity tendencies and to hone your craft. Try this, and you will be rewarded with sharp retro outcomes extra instances than the Polaroids of the previous.

How I examined the Polaroid Flip
- Over every week, I took photographs indoors and outdoor, day and night time
- I examined primarily based on a long time of Polaroid expertise
- I shot a double pack of color I-Sort and eight exposures of B&W movie
I attempted my first Polaroid digicam again within the nineties, and since then I’ve reviewed many immediate cameras together with the Polaroid I-2 in 2023. I had one of many first evaluation samples of the Polaroid Flip and examined it for over every week earlier than its official launch date. Evidently, it was at all times in my bag or round my neck throughout that point.
I took it out on countryside canine walks within the sunny British springtime, on day journeys within the Cotswolds, to a night pageant for my firm’s fortieth anniversary and to brunch within the metropolis. The thought was to attempt it in as many lighting situations and real-life situations as potential.
I went by a double pack of Polaroid I-Sort colour movie (16 exposures) and a pack of B&W Movie, taking pictures with and with out the flash, utilizing the self-timer and the publicity compensation possibility.
